Primary Duties & Responsibilities

Revenue Accounting (50%) 

  • Partners with cross-functional and cross-regional leadership teams (including Legal, Tax, Sales, and Finance) to evaluate complex revenue streams, profitability drivers, and margin performance, providing strategic insights that influence business decisions and operational outcomes. 
  • Provides enterprise-wide leadership and strategic direction to cross-functional and global teams on highly complex deal structuring, order management, and revenue recognition matters, ensuring alignment with business objectives, regulatory requirements, and operational excellence.
  • Leads the evaluation, interpretation, and resolution of highly complex revenue arrangements, including revenue recognition, cost recognition, and intercompany transactions, while providing strategic accounting guidance and influencing decision-making across cross-functional and global stakeholder groups.
  • Partner with Business Group Finance regularly to develop, maintain and ensure compliance with detailed revenue models, including forecasting revenue recognition, milestone timing, and margin impacts based on contract terms and ASC 606 treatment.
  • Assist in developing and improving scalable processes to improve efficiency, accuracy, and timeliness of revenue recognition and close activities. 
  • Support audit activities by preparing documentation and responding to internal and external auditor inquiries. 

Customer and Supplier Contract Review (30%)

  • Partners strategically with Sales, Legal, Operations, and Finance leadership to review and negotiate complex customer and supplier contract terms, providing expert accounting guidance, recommending risk-mitigating revisions, and ensuring alignment with revenue recognition requirements, operational objectives, and broader business strategy.
  • Lead the evaluation and modeling of the financial and accounting implications of complex customer and supplier contract terms including pricing structures, milestones, deliverables, and cost commitments to optimize profitability, margin performance, and revenue/cost recognition outcomes.
  • Establishes and communicates strategic accounting positions and complex accounting conclusions to Business Group Finance leadership, driving alignment, influencing decision-making, and ensuring timely follow-through on key financial and operational matters.

Revenue Recognition & Technical Accounting (20%)

  • Leads the review, interpretation, and evaluation of complex customer contracts and purchase orders to determine appropriate revenue recognition treatment in accordance with ASC 606, company policy, and evolving business requirements, while providing strategic guidance to cross-functional stakeholders.
  • Leads cross-functional coordination with Business Groups to drive complex cost-to-cost and Stand-Alone Selling Price (SSP) analyses, ensuring accuracy, compliance with revenue recognition requirements, and alignment with strategic business and financial objectives.
  • Prepare revenue recognition position memos, partnering closely with Technical Accounting on non-standard transactions. 

Education &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ree in accounting, Finance or related field; CPA strongly preferred. 
  • 10 years of progressive experience in revenue accounting with deep expertise in ASC 606, including leadership in evaluating and managing highly complex revenue arrangements, NRE/development contracts, and global business transactions.
  • Strong revenue accounting skills, including experience with position papers and advising on non-standard contract structures. 
  • Experience reviewing and influencing customer and supplier contracts, with the ability to assess accounting implications and structure compliant deals. 
  • Proven ability to partner cross-functionally and cross-regionally across management levels. 
  • Experience with revenue modeling, particularly for milestone-based or development arrangements. 
  • Solid understanding of audit requirements and internal controls. 
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to convey complex accounting matters to senior stakeholders. 
  • Experience with Oracle ERP system preferred.
